C'River Set To Offer Five-Star Boat Services At Marina Resort, Revamps Over 200-yr-Old Dempsey’s Anchor

By Judex OKORO

The Cross River state government says it is set to scaleup its water transportation sector by offering a five-star boat services at the Marina resort.

The Managing Director of the State Tourism Bureau, Prince Ojoi Ekpenyong, who disclosed this in Calabar, said the government is partnering with an investor to revamp the over 200 years old Elder Dempsey’s Anchor at the resort and make it a beautiful floating jetty.

According to him, “its important for the public to know, for the purpose of clarification, that we are not constructing new jetty. 

"Marina resort has always been a jetty at the water front. We have always had a jetty there as far back as the eighteenth century.

"The anchor you have there is Elder Dempster’s anchor. It was a shipping line berthing the Europeans who came to explore the Estuary of Calabar.

“We had an old jetty that was decaying and this jetty front is a historical relic. When I took over last year, as the MD, I asked myself what to do to maintain and sustain this history and then an offer came.

"So, how can anyone say that we are just introducing a jetty in Calabar even when the government of Donald Duke had met a jetty. The Elder Dempsey’s Anchor is still standing there after over 200 years."

Explaining further, he said: “What we did is to introduce a VVIP transport facility that will bring the best of best into the Marina. 

"First, we connect the state to Akwa Ibom state through the river considering the constraints on the road. So, we have good intentions. The Governor, Senator Bassey Otu, gave the go ahead and today we have restored that jetty, It’s a beautiful floating jetty and the services there are not the kind of services that you can see anywhere”, he said.

On the quality of service, he further said: “Take a walk down there and you would see the waiting area that has been created there. You would not even know that there are people in that waiting area because its well air conditioned with tinted glass.

"The commuter comes through the back door into the building and then to the boat. You see the commuters and whatever they are carrying only when they are going to the boat. 

"Besides, these services end at five in the evening and Marina comes alive from five till dawn. So, none of the commuters is coming through the Marina water front except when you enter the boat.

“Also note that we are not only rendering transportation alone. There is going to be a leisure boat to make a ride to Tinapa floating across the river and a ride to Akwa Ibom and back. You can do your tour, go to the NPA area."

Speaking on the company's profile, the MD said: "The Bureau have checked the profile of the company managing the place and it has the capacity. They have the best boat than their competitors. 

"They build boat themselves and we are not afraid. So, people should feel safe. Marina Resort is a five-star and we are only taking care of five-star travelers.

"There would be options for travelers and if you want exclusive service, they will offer it. We trust them so come and enjoy the water front and feel safe to travel."
